Cookies
A cookie is a small piece of information that is sent to your browser, along with a Web page, when you access a Web site. A cookie might track the pages you’ve visited, and the date when you last looked at a specific page. We may use cookies to facilitate the “access to” and “usage of” our site. The intent is to provide a more user-friendly or customized site experience. We do not use cookies to collect data for future contact outside the realm of our site. Most browsers offer instructions on how to reset the browser to reject cookies in the “Help” section of the toolbar. You do not have to accept cookies in order to use our site.
